No, but I just checked out the FB part. Good advice in general, I tested all of that myself and do a lot of things similar to you. But for me personally, a few of the complete opposites of your recommendations result in better performance.

Especially this: "Too many people pick 1 or 2 targeting options. Maybe they pick age and gender, maybe an interest. You should be hyper-targeting people using all the options possible."

For me, usually more targeting options = worse performance.

I guess there are a lot of ways to skin a cat when it comes to FB ads and a lot depends on your product/niche. :)
